LIMERICK, Maine (AP) — Maine state police say speed and alcohol are likely factors in a crash that claimed the life of an 18-year-old motorist in the town of Limerick.
Troopers say the victim, Libby Lofgren from Newfield, died at the scene early Friday after her car left Route 5, went airborne and slammed into a tree.
Troopers say Lofgren’s driver’s license had been suspended since Jan. 28 for a number of prior convictions.
